Terrence Malick
Malick's fifth feature, ''The Tree of Life'', was filmed in Smithville, Texas, and elsewhere during 2008. Starring Brad Pitt, Jessica Chastain, and Sean Penn, it is a family drama spanning multiple time periods; it focuses on an individual's struggle to reconcile love, mercy and beauty with the existence of illness, suffering and death.

Michelle Williams (actress)
On stage, Williams played Varya in a 2004 production of Anton Chekhov's drama '' The Cherry Orchard'', alongside Linda Emond and Jessica Chastain, at the Williamstown Theatre Festival.
